Mixed Idol Review from Las Vegas

The American Idol Tour made it’s stop in Las Vegas as the Thomas & Mack Center this past Saturday.  According to one music review critic, Doug Elfman he pretty much trashed the night but said the fans seemed to love the show.  Isn’t  that what it’s all about?

With comments like “”American Idol” winner David Cook stood there on stage, trying to look cool with his big guitar and a scarf hanging by his belt.
And as fans screamed, Cook opened his rock-guy beard mouth to eke out his first horrible song, which they loved: a cover of Lionel Richie’s “Hello.”

and  “It’s frustrating that “Idol” singers waste good voices resurrecting the past. Cook is a fine mimic. But he didn’t sound fresh with Aerosmith’s “I Don’t Want To Miss A Thing” in his mouth, and he certainly couldn’t match Dave Grohl’s growl while covering Foo Fighters’ “My Hero.”"

His review also included snide remarks about Brooke White, Carly Smithson and David Castro.

One Fan that attended the show wrote up a review on MJ’s Blog she loved it:

On David Archuleta for instance she wrote “He then sang a stellar version of Josh Groban’s “When You Say You Love Me”. I have to say that even though I always thought he had a beautiful voice, I found him a bit boring during the show. But, in person? His voice is even better and I enjoyed his set a great deal more than I expected to.”

and about  David Cook she said, “The moment we’ve all been waiting for… especially me. The American Idol himself, David Cook, takes the stage in a dramatic fashion singing his gorgeous version of Lionel Richie’s “Hello”. His voice is even better in person and the guy just oozes stage presence and charisma all over the place. His next song is Magic Rainbows… er, I mean “Time of My Life”.”

As with any critic you take from it what you want, obviously Doug Elfman was not happy with the assignment to cover the idols, and it showed in his review. The Fans loved the show, so that’s all that is important!
